About Joseph Allen

Joe has been writing for TechRaptor for five years, and in those five years has learned a lot about the gaming industry and its foibles. He’s originally an English Literature graduate, and although that might not be akin to a journalism qualification, he’s still thrilled to be able to use those skills for something worthwhile.

Joe’s time writing for TechRaptor began way back in the mists of 2017. Since then, he’s interviewed notable industry figures like XCOM’s Julian Gollop and Bossa Studios’ Henrique Olifiers, been sent up in a model skyship to cover a game launch, and had the privilege of reviewing some of the best (and some of the most mediocre) games of the last half-decade. You won’t find his writing anywhere else; he’s a verified TechRaptor exclusive.

Outside of writing, Joe’s passions lie mostly in music. He’s an avid guitarist and drummer, and he’s also been known to sing occasionally, much to the chagrin of his longtime partner. He’s also an avid walker, taking regular strolls in the city every day. If he’s not hammering away at the keyboard to write another story, you’ll find him playing his guitar, wandering down the High Street (unwisely unaccompanied by an adult), or trying his hand at some cooking.
